
Washington DC: Lockheed Martin, the American aerospace and defence giant, has reaffirmed its strategic partnership with India, underscoring its role in strengthening India's military capabilities. The company’s statement comes after US President Donald Trump announced plans to provide India with F-35 stealth fighters.
"Lockheed Martin has been a trusted and strategic partner to India for over three decades and has played a pivotal role in establishing the foundation of the aerospace and defence ecosystem," the company said in an official statement. It highlighted its commitment through various production programs, including the C-130J transport aircraft, S-92 helicopter cabin production, and fighter wing manufacturing, which are now integral to the global supply chain.
The company expressed enthusiasm over the F-35 deal, viewing it as a significant milestone in India-US defence cooperation. “We are encouraged by the recent announcement by President Trump to provide the F-35 to India. We look forward to working closely with both governments on upcoming strategic procurements, including the fighters, Javelin missiles, and helicopters that will empower the Indian Armed Forces with 21st-century security solutions and deterrence capabilities,” Lockheed Martin stated on X.
The Javelin missile system, co-developed by Lockheed Martin, is a state-of-the-art anti-tank weapon that has seen combat success across multiple theatres. Its inclusion in India's defence arsenal would enhance India’s tactical strike capabilities.
Lockheed Martin has already been involved in Make in India initiatives, contributing to local manufacturing and technology transfers. Its fighter wing production facility in Hyderabad is a key example of India’s growing role in global aerospace supply chains. With India gearing up to modernise its air force and defence systems, Lockheed Martin’s expanding collaboration on fighters, missile systems, and helicopters further cements its position as a key defence partner in India’s strategic growth.
